The city of Goulburn in NSW recently opened its new $32 Million state of the art wastewater treatment and reuse facility. As part of the upgrade, Hydroflux Epco Pty Ltd supplied three HUBER Inclined Rotary Screens to screen the sewage through 2mm perforations in order to provide protection to the downstream membranes from solids and rag accumulation. Each screen can process 162 L/s of sewage ...
